The University of Virginia is part of a consortium of universities across the Commonwealth lending expertise in nuclear engineering, materials science, and computational modeling in what Governor Youngkin is establishing as a $1.2-million Virginia Innovative Nuclear Hub, or VIN Hub.

Virginia First Lady Suzanne Youngkin is celebrating successes in Chesterfield County, just outside of Richmond, for their above-state average percentage fentanyl deaths. Her “It Only Takes One” initiative is a statewide effort in education and other preventative measures in which localities have freedom to try initiatives and programs, and share what has worked for them and what hasn’t.
